Start with your project's purpose—drainage, erosion control, a driveway base, or decorative landscaping—and pick a material that matches that need. Consider local conditions like heavy coastal rain and salt exposure, and remember regional sourcing means gravel, sand, dirt, and stone will vary in texture and color. Use our material calculator and aggregate quiz or contact our team for help matching material to your site and budget.
Coastal yards often need well-draining fill and materials that resist washing out on slopes and shorelines. Combining aggregates with proper grading, drainage pipes, and vegetation is usually more effective than a single material alone. Check local shoreline and stormwater rules before major work and consult professionals for steeper slopes or near-water projects.
Ocean Shores has wet winters and frequent storms, which can make ground soft and slow drying or compaction-sensitive materials. Schedule deliveries and installations for drier months when possible, and expect longer lead times or limited access during heavy rain or storm events. Allow extra time for settling and compaction after installation in wet seasons.
Coastal properties can have narrow roads, soft driveways, or low-clearance entrances that limit truck access, and some beach-adjacent areas may have tide or seasonal access restrictions. Mark a clear drop zone, confirm vehicle access before delivery, and be prepared to accept smaller loads or offload further from the site if needed. Provide gate codes, contact info, and any special instructions when you place your order.
Measure the length, width, and desired depth of the area, then convert to cubic yards to get a volume estimate, or use our online calculator for an instant estimate. Remember soil compaction and settlement can change final coverage, so add a 5-15% buffer depending on material and site conditions. Typical uses include driveway and parking bases, walkways, patios, raised planting beds, erosion-control swales, shed pads, and backfill for small structures. Many homeowners also use aggregates for temporary access roads or seasonal drainage fixes. Each project has different material and depth needs, so choose materials and quantities based on function and local conditions.

Yes—check City of Ocean Shores permits, local shoreline regulations, and any HOA or neighborhood rules before starting work that alters drainage, shorelines, or lot grading. Small landscaping jobs usually have fewer requirements, but larger changes or work near regulated shorelines may need permits. If in doubt, contact your local planning department and review HOA guidelines before ordering.
